✅ 支持点：这是外伤后\u002F不明原因踝痛最常见的情况；T1 对骨髓水肿极不敏感，轻微的骨小梁断裂\u002F水肿在 T1 上可能完全“隐形”。\n   - ❌ 不支持点：目前 T1 确实看不到明确的皮质断裂。\n\n2. **需警惕：急性创伤性骨折（微小\u002F无移位）**\n   - ✅ 支持点：某些撕脱性骨折、关节内微小骨折（如距骨滑车、跟骨前突），单帧轴位可能漏扫。\n   - ❌ 不支持点：典型移位骨折在 T1 上应能看到，本例未见。\n\n3. **必须排除：病理性骨折（低概率但高风险）**\n   - ✅ 支持点：若患者无明确外伤史\u002F轻微外伤即痛，或有肿瘤\u002F骨质疏松史，需高度警惕；早期破坏可能仅表现为骨小梁微小断裂，T1 难以显示。\n   - ❌ 不支持点：本例髓腔信号尚均匀，无明确占位。\n\n4. **可能性较低：非炎症性退行性改变**\n   - ✅ 支持点：严重距下关节病的软骨下囊肿破裂可能被描述为“破坏”。\n   - ❌ 不支持点：本例关节间隙尚清晰，无明显骨赘\u002F囊肿。\n\n---\n\n### 【推理收敛：下一步该做什么？】\n我的思路是：\n1. **第一选择（强烈推荐）**：**必须追加 MRI 序列**——矢状位\u002F冠状位的 **T2 脂肪抑制（FS-T2WI）或 STIR**。这是看骨髓水肿的“金标准”序列，能把 T1 上看不见的骨挫伤\u002F隐匿性骨折直接“点亮”。\n2. **第二选择（必要时）**：如果临床高度怀疑病理性改变或需要看骨皮质细节，加做 **踝关节 CT 平扫+三维重建**。CT 对骨皮质破坏、骨膜反应的显示比 MRI 更敏感。\n3. **第三同步**：**追问核心病史**——有没有明确外伤？是急性痛还是慢性痛？有没有夜间痛\u002F体重下降？这直接决定了我们更倾向创伤性还是病理性。\n\n---\n\n### 【一点总结】\n这个病例的核心不是“这张图正常”，而是**「不要被单序列\u002F单层面的“阴性”结果迷惑」**。\n\nT1 是很好的“解剖图谱”，但它不是万能的——尤其在排除隐匿性骨损伤时，永远要记得把脂肪抑制序列放在第一位。",[8],{"url":9,"sensitive":10},"https:\u002F\u002Fmentxbbs-1383962792.cos.ap-beijing.myqcloud.com\u002Fbbs\u002Fuploads\u002F4a32c2d1-7b56-43a4-8b58-20f0b9fcc9d5.png?q-sign-algorithm=sha1&q-ak=AKIDjIgrulcMuHUVL1UkohPtCICtNeibR8nM&q-sign-time=1781760560%3B2097120620&q-key-time=1781760560%3B2097120620&q-header-list=host&q-url-param-list=&q-signature=3b0293ca33a3ef324b4adfc073b92212f0824be0",false,28,"外科学","surgery",6,"陈域",[],[18,19,20,21,22,23,24,25,26,27,28,29,30],"影像鉴别诊断","MRI序列解读","临床思维陷阱","同影异病","骨挫伤","隐匿性骨折","病理性骨折","踝关节损伤","踝关节疼痛患者","外伤后人群","影像科读片会","骨科术前评估","门诊不明原因疼痛",[],131,"基于单帧轴位T1加权像：未见明确急性骨折、脱位或明显骨结构破坏征象。","2026-06-13T17:35:03",true,"2026-06-10T17:35:05","2026-06-18T13:30:20",10,0,4,3,{},"今天整理了一份很有警示意义的影像读片思路，分享给大家。 【影像基础信息】 -
